Full Royal Business Fair seminar programme confirmed
A full programme of activities has now been confirmed for Royal Sutton Coldfield Chamber’s Royal Business Fair, taking place at the Town Hall on Thursday 13 June.
Sutton Chamber’s biggest networking event of the year will attract hundreds of delegates, as well as exhibitors from a variety of sectors.
The event will open with a speed networking session, sponsored by law firm Enoch Evans, from 8.30am to 9.45am.
The first seminar of the day, from 11.30am to 12.30pm, is a guide for businesses to accessing support and funding opportunities.
‘LocalBizBoost: Unlocking Access to Local Funding & Support Opportunities’ will signpost delegates to relevant support, whether they are looking to launch a new venture or scale up to the next level.
The panel features Mike Whiles from Business Growth West Midlands, Avalon Adjei-Maison from Innovate UK and Vic Beaumont from Insightful Group Ltd.
Insightful Group recently completed Greater Birmingham Chambers of Commerce’s Start-Up and Small Business Academy – and Vic will be sharing her experience of the programme.
The second seminar brings together three of Sutton Coldfield’s brightest creatives.
‘Create, Capture, Copywrite! Mastering the Essentials of Effective Marketing’ will equip delegates with expert knowledge on establishing a brand identity, the importance of video content and effective communicative through copywriting.
The panellists are Graham Allsopp, deputy CEO of video production firm Ark Media, Kate Curry, founder of Cudos Creative and vice-president of the Sutton Chamber and Anita Ellis, founder of copywriting agency Lexicomm.
